CK police briefs - Sunday, July 23, 2023

Break and enter in Thamesville

Police believe that a building on Wallace Street in Thamesville was broken into in the overnight hours between Saturday and Sunday.

Once inside, the unknown suspects stole various electronics and caused about $500 of damage, police said.

Anyone with information is asked to contact Constable Ken Morrell at kenm@chatham-kent.ca or 519-436-6600.

Theft charges laid in Chatham

Chatham-Kent police responded, at around 2 o'clock Saturday afternoon, to a theft complaint at a business on St. Clair Street.

Police discovered that the suspect had gone through a self-checkout line and only scanned half of the items in his possession.

A 37-year-old man was arrested and charged with theft under $5,000 and possession of property obtained by crime.

Impaired driving

Police conducted a traffic stop on Third Street in Chatham, just before 1 a.m. on Sunday. During the stop, officers determined that a 27-year-old Chatham man had been driving while under the influence of alcohol.

He was arrested and transported to police headquarters for breath tests. The man was charged with operating a motor vehicle while impaired.
